系统应用分类是指在计算机系统中,根据不同的需求和功能将应用程序进行划分。这些分类可以帮助用户更好地了解和应用各种类型的应用程序,以满足不同场景的需求。以下是一些常见的系统应用分类及其功能:
1. 操作系统(Operating System):操作系统是计算机的核心软件,负责管理计算机硬件资源,提供基本服务,如文件和打印支持、输入/输出设备控制等。操作系统还提供了用户界面,使用户可以与计算机进行交互。
2. 数据库管理系统(Database Management System):数据库管理系统用于管理和组织数据,以便于存储、查询和更新。它提供了数据模型、查询语言和事务处理等功能,使得用户能够方便地访问和管理大量数据。
3. 办公套件(Office Suite):办公套件包括文字处理软件(如Word)、表格处理软件(如Excel)和演示制作软件(如PowerPoint)。这些软件为用户提供了文档编辑、数据分析、图表绘制等功能,帮助用户高效完成日常工作任务。
4. 图形图像处理软件(Graphics and Image Processing Software):图形图像处理软件用于处理图像和视频文件。这类软件包括图像编辑软件(如Photoshop)、图像合成软件(如GIMP)和图像分析软件(如OpenCV)。这些软件可以用于照片修饰、平面设计、动画制作等领域。
5. 网络浏览器(Web Browser):网络浏览器是一种用于浏览互联网的应用程序。它允许用户在本地计算机上查看网页内容,并与远程服务器进行通信。常见的网络浏览器有Internet Explorer、Firefox、Chrome等。
6. 多媒体播放器(Multimedia Player):多媒体播放器用于播放音频和视频文件。这类软件包括Windows Media Player、VLC媒体播放器等。它们可以用于观看电影、听音乐、收听广播等。
7. 安全软件(Security Software):安全软件用于保护计算机免受病毒、木马和其他恶意软件的攻击。常见的安全软件有杀毒软件(如McAfee、Norton)、防火墙(如ZoneAlarm)和防病毒扫描工具(如AVG)。
8. 开发工具(Development Tools):开发工具用于编写、编译和调试程序。常见的开发工具有集成开发环境(如Visual Studio)、编译器(如GCC、C++编译器)和调试器(如GDB)。这些工具可以帮助开发人员创建、测试和维护软件。
9. 游戏引擎(Game Engine):游戏引擎是一种用于开发游戏的软件开发工具。常见的游戏引擎有Unity、Unreal Engine等。这些引擎提供了丰富的功能和工具,使得开发者能够轻松创建高质量的游戏。
10. 编程开发环境(Programming Development Environment):编程开发环境为程序员提供了一个集成的开发环境,包括代码编辑器、调试器、版本控制系统等。常见的编程开发环境有Visual Studio、Eclipse、Atom等。这些环境可以帮助程序员提高工作效率,编写更高质量的代码。
总之,系统应用分类有助于用户更好地了解和应用各种类型的应用程序,以满足不同场景的需求。在选择和使用应用程序时,用户可以根据自己的需求和场景选择合适的类别,以便更好地利用这些工具来提高工作效率和解决问题。